Self-Compassion
Self-compassion is the gentle art of turning kindness inward. It means honoring your imperfections, softening self-judgment, and meeting yourself with care. These reflections offer space to heal, grow, and reconnect with your worth. Each post invites you to embrace your humanity and nurture a more loving, patient relationship with yourself.

Ritualizing the Work: Using Senses to Anchor Your Ambition
When you feel disconnected from your physical self, your brain begins to perceive your "to-do list" as a threat. The prefrontal cortex (the part of your brain that plans) gets hijacked by the amygdala (the part that feels fear). Suddenly, answering an email or opening your planner feels like a high-stakes survival event.

The Secret Obstacle: How "Automatic Thoughts" Sabotage Your Progress
Automatic thoughts are those split-second, negative scripts that run in the background of your mind. They are the quiet whispers that tell you you’ve already failed because you weren't "perfect" this morning. They are the brain’s attempt to keep you in the "safety" of your old patterns by convincing you that change is impossible.
